      <description>&lt;HTML&gt;&lt;HEAD&gt;&lt;/HEAD&gt;&lt;BODY&gt;&lt;P&gt;Hi all,&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;   We are having HR system in 4.7 version. We are implementing FI and Travel management in ECC 6.0 version. we need to have an interface from HR system to ECC 6.0 travel system. Which method is suitable for this?? Can we go for BAPIs??&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Thanks in advance,&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;regards,&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Chandra.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;/BODY&gt;&lt;/HTML&gt;</description>

      <description>&lt;HTML&gt;&lt;HEAD&gt;&lt;/HEAD&gt;&lt;BODY&gt;&lt;P&gt;Hi,&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;If you want the data to be exchanged in a synchronus manner then BAPI's are the way to go.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;However, as I see no need of the same there, ALE / IDOC's should be a preferred way of doing as you can configure the IDOC's to be triggered as soon as there is a change in the data.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;And like you mentioned, both are SAP systems, so you wouldn't need a middleware, you can communicate using IDOCS'.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Regards,&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Ravi&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Note : Please mark all the helpful answers&lt;/P&gt;&lt;/BODY&gt;&lt;/HTML&gt;</description>
